Flow Cytometry (Intracellular) - Anti-CtIP antibody [EPNCIR160] (AB155988)
Intracellular flow cytometric analysis of permeabilized Jurkat cells labeling CtIP with ab155988 at 1/100 dilution (red) compared to a rabbit IgG negative control (green).

What are the advantages of a recombinant monoclonal antibody?
This product is a recombinant monoclonal antibody, which offers several advantages including:
- - High batch-to-batch consistency and reproducibility
- - Improved sensitivity and specificity
- - Long-term security of supply
- - Animal-free batch production
